About This Vintage 1959 Edition

"Ein Maler sieht durch's Objektiv" by Edmund Kesting, published by Fotokino Verlag Halle in 1959, offers a unique exploration of visual art through the lens of photography. This hardcover edition reflects Kesting's innovative approach to merging painting and photography, capturing the essence of visual storytelling. While the copyright page confirms the 1959 printing, the absence of a dust jacket and minimal wear on the cover suggest this copy has been preserved with care. Edmund Kesting, known for his avant-garde contributions to the art world, provides a compelling perspective that is both educational and inspirational. This edition is particularly significant for collectors interested in mid-20th century art movements and the evolution of photographic techniques.
